/* https://www.magicalapps.com/wp-content/plugins/fusion-extension-menu-magical/includes/css/fusion-extension-menu-magical.css?ver=1.0.0 */
.fsn-menu.magical .brand img{max-width:100%;height:auto}.fsn-menu.magical .navbar{margin:0;border:none;min-height:0}.fsn-menu.magical .nav>li>a:hover,.fsn-menu.magical .nav>li>a:focus{background:none;text-decoration:underline}.fsn-menu.magical .navbar .dropdown-menu>li.h5{margin:0;clear:both;display:block;line-height:1.42857;white-space:nowrap}.fsn-menu.magical .navbar .dropdown-menu>li.h5>a{color:inherit;padding:0;font-weight:inherit}.fsn-menu.magical .navbar .dropdown-menu>li.h5>a:hover,.fsn-menu.magical .navbar .dropdown-menu>li.h5>a:focus{background-color:transparent}.fsn-menu.magical .nav .open>a,.fsn-menu.magical .nav .open>a:hover,.fsn-menu.magical .nav .open>a:focus{background-color:transparent}.fsn-menu.magical .navbar .dropdown-menu .dropdown-menu{display:block!important;float:none;min-width:none;position:static!important;margin:0!important;padding:0!important;border:none!important;box-shadow:none!important}.fsn-menu.magical .navbar-collapse{padding-left:0;padding-right:0;box-shadow:none}@media (max-width:767px){.fsn-menu.magical .top{padding-top:10px;padding-bottom:10px}.fsn-menu.magical{margin-left:-15px;margin-right:-15px}.fsn-menu.magical .secondary-button-container,.fsn-menu.magical .button{display:none}.fsn-menu.magical .navbar-nav{margin:10px 0}.fsn-menu.magical .brand{float:none;text-align:center}.fsn-menu.magical .brand>a{display:inline-block;margin:auto;position:relative;z-index:1}.fsn-menu.magical .navbar-toggle{position:absolute;top:4px;right:0;z-index:2;border:0}.fsn-menu.magical .navbar-toggle .icon-collapsed,.fsn-menu.magical .navbar-toggle .icon-collapse{width:24px;height:24px;background-repeat:no-repeat;background-position:center center;background-size:24px 24px}.fsn-menu.magical .navbar-toggle .icon-collapsed{background-image:url(/wp-content/plugins/fusion-extension-menu-magical/includes/css/images/menu.svg)}.fsn-menu.magical .navbar-toggle .icon-collapse{background-image:url(/wp-content/plugins/fusion-extension-menu-magical/includes/css/images/x.svg)}.fsn-menu.magical .navbar-toggle>.icon-collapse{display:block}.fsn-menu.magical .navbar-toggle>.icon-collapsed{display:none}.fsn-menu.magical .navbar-toggle.collapsed>.icon-collapse{display:none}.fsn-menu.magical .navbar-toggle.collapsed>.icon-collapsed{display:block}.fsn-menu.magical .navbar-collapse{text-align:left}.fsn-menu.magical .navbar .dropdown-menu>li.h5{padding:5px 15px}.fsn-menu.magical .navbar .navbar-nav .open .dropdown-menu>li.h5>a,.fsn-menu.siple .navbar .navbar-nav .open .dropdown-menu>li.h5>a:hover,.fsn-menu.magical .navbar .navbar-nav .open .dropdown-menu>li.h5>a:focus{color:inherit}.fsn-menu.magical .navbar .dropdown-menu .divider{margin-left:15px;margin-right:15px}}@media (min-width:768px){.fsn-menu.magical .menu-container{padding:20px 12px}.fsn-menu.magical .top{display:grid;grid-template-columns:1fr auto 1fr;align-items:center}.fsn-menu.magical .top:not(.has-secondary-button){grid-template-columns:auto 1fr}.fsn-menu.magical .top:not(.has-primary-button){grid-template-columns:1fr auto}.fsn-menu.magical .top:not(.has-secondary-button):not(.has-primary-button),.fsn-menu.magical .top:not(.has-brand){grid-template-columns:auto}.fsn-menu.magical .secondary-button-container,.fsn-menu.magical .brand,.fsn-menu.magical .button.primary-button{flex-grow:1}.fsn-menu.magical .secondary-button-container{text-align:left}.fsn-menu.magical .button.primary-button{text-align:right}.fsn-menu.magical .secondary-button-container a:not(.button){text-decoration:none}.fsn-menu.magical .secondary-button-container a:not(.button):hover{text-decoration:underline}.fsn-menu.magical .brand .logo-text{font-size:24px;text-decoration:none}.fsn-menu.magical .brand>a{text-decoration:none;display:block;text-align:center}.fsn-menu.magical .navbar{clear:both;border-radius:0;margin-top:20px;padding-top:20px;border-top:1px solid #e5e5e5}.fsn-menu.magical .navbar-nav{float:none;text-align:center}.fsn-menu.magical .navbar-nav>li{float:none;display:inline-block}.fsn-menu.magical .navbar .dropdown-menu{border:none;border-top:1px solid #e5e5e5;border-radius:0;margin-top:20px;padding:18px 3px}.fsn-menu.magical .navbar .dropdown-menu>li>a{padding-left:14px;padding-right:14px}.fsn-menu.magical .navbar .dropdown-menu>li.h5{padding:3px 14px}.fsn-menu.magical .navbar .dropdown-menu .divider{margin-left:14px;margin-right:14px}}@media (min-width:1200px){.fsn-menu.magical .menu-container{padding-left:8.33333333%;padding-right:8.33333333%}}